Citation text line 29 CFR OSH ACT of 1970 Section (5)(a)(1): The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which were free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to electrical shock and arc flash hazards: (a) During installation of a generator transfer switch and related components in the mechanical room at Hannaford Supermarket in Glens Falls, NY: On or prior to 6/14/21, employees performed work on energized equipment, including, but not limited to a 1200 Amp 3 phase Main Distribution Panel operating at 480 volts, without performing an arc-flash hazard analysis, using insulated tools, or determining if deenergized work was infeasible or created an increased risk.

Citation text line 29 CFR 1926.416(a)(1): Employees were permitted to work in proximity to electric power circuits and were not protected against electric shock by de-energizing and grounding the circuits or effectively guarding the circuits by insulation or other means: (a) During installation of a generator transfer switch and related components in the mechanical room at Hannaford Supermarket in Glens Falls, NY: On or prior to 6/14/21, employees performed work on energized equipment, including, but not limited to a 1200 Amp 3 phase Main Distribution Panel operating at 480 volts, without protection from electric shock.

Citation text line 29 CFR 1926.95(a): Protective equipment, including personal protective equipment for eyes, face, head, and extremities, protective clothing, respiratory devices, and protective shields and barriers, were not provided: (a) During installation of a generator transfer switch and related components in the mechanical room at Hannaford Supermarket in Glens Falls, NY: On or prior to 6/13/21, employees were not provided with arc flash protective gear while performing work within the Flash Protection Boundary of a 1200 Amp, 3 phase Main Distribution Panel (MDP 1A) operating at 480 volts, with a Flash Hazard Category of 2.

Citation text line 29 CFR 1926.62(d)(1)(i): Each employer who had a workplace or operation covered by 29 CFR 1926.62 did not initially determine if any employee was exposed to lead at or above the action level of 30 micrograms per cubic meter of air calculated as an 8-hour time-weighted average (TWA): a) On or about 6/15/2016 through 7/13/2016, throughout 960 Broadway building, electricians were exposed to lead while working in and around a workplace where employees were performing demolition and carpentry activities in an area where lead was present in debris on the floor and in paint on the walls, ceilings, columns, and surfaces. The employer did not conduct initial assessment of employees exposures to lead.

Citation text line 29 CFR 1926.62(l)(1)(i): The employer did not include lead in the program established to comply with the Hazard Communication Standard (HCS) (� 1910.1200): a) On or about 6/15/2016 through 7/13/2016, throughout 960 Broadway building, electricians were exposed to lead while working in and around a workplace where employees were performing demolition and carpentry activities in an area where lead was present in debris on the floor and in paint on the walls, ceilings, columns, and surfaces. The employer did not include information on the reproductive hazards and the effects on central nervous system, kidney, blood, and acute toxicity.

Citation text line 29 CFR 1926.501(b)(1): Each employee on a walking/working surface with an unprotected side or edge which was 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above a lower level was not protected from falling by the use of guardrail systems,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ems: a) On or about 6/15/2016 through 7/13/2016, 960 Broadway building second, third, and fourth floors, the electricians who were installing electrical panels, outlets, temporary lighting, and wiring were required to walk through areas where large sections of floors had been removed. No fall protection systems were utilized and/or no guardrails or safety nets were installed in these areas, thereby exposing the employees to a fall hazard over 12 feet.
